Hard conversations are usually postponed for the same reason: you can picture the opening line going wrong and you cannot picture the rest at all. Having a plan for the middle is what makes starting possible.
Describe the situation and what you want out of it. You get an opening line, the two or three points to make, the responses you are most likely to get with a suggested reply to each, and a closing that lands on an agreed next step. It frames things as behaviour and its effect rather than character, which is the difference between a conversation and an argument. This is a plan, not a script to recite. Where a situation involves harassment, abuse or safety, it will tell you to involve HR or an appropriate professional instead — because those need a process, not a better opening line.
